China stocks close lower on COVID-19 concerns

26 Nov Stock Analysis

SHANGHAI: China stocks closed lower on Friday as domestic COVID-19 cases and a new and possibly vaccine-resistant coronavirus variant weighed on investor sentiment, with semiconductor-related and energy shares leading the drop.
